I have 98 ranger, and not to long ago i put a PA 3 in body lift on it. Some how we ran out of bolts for the front bumper so i just put the two on that i had and got some more the next day. Now i have all 4 bolts on that go to the bracket that PA gives you, but the bumper didnt line up. The back part of the bumper was aiming more toward the ground, and i tryed to adjust the bolts and some other different ways to get the bumper straight but i couldnt. If anyone knows about something like this and could help that would be great.
 
my bumper does that since i rearended a saturn. it has brackets that make it up higher right? those brackets are mass produced and are not perfect you might have to bend them or tweak them a bit to get it lined up
 
did you put the brackets in upside down?
